Hepatitis B Virus – Geographic Focus: China – Hepatitis B Virus – China In-Depth – China

The prevalence of HBV is a major public health concern in China. Patients chronically infected with HBV are at high risk of developing hepatic cirrhosis and hepatocellular carcinoma. The majority of HBV patients are generally treated with established drugs such as pegylated interferon α-2a (Pegasys), pegylated interferon α-2b (Peg-Intron), tenofovir disoproxil fumarate (Viread), and entecavir (Baraclude). The primary market drivers include the recent launch of tenofovir amibufenamide (Jiangsu Hansoh’s HengMu) and the continued uptake of tenofovir alafenamide (Gilead’s Vemlidy). Several more therapies are expected to launch during the 2022-2032 forecast period. The ongoing reforms in the regulatory and A&R landscape of China are expected to encourage multinational companies to enter this market.
